Ingredients:
  • 12oz box penne pasta
  • 2 chicken breasts, cut into cubes
  • 2 tbs olive oil
  • 1 tsp Greek seasoning
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• 1/2 container of mushrooms (about 4 oz)
  • 1/2 truffle cheese - if you don't have this, a sharp white cheddar or Gruyere will work as well!
  • 1/4 cup Italian blend cheese
  • 1/4 whipped cream cheese
  • 1/2 cup pasta water*
  • Salt and Pepper to taste 
Directions:

Bring a large salted pot of water to a boil and cook pasta according to package directions. Before draining pasta, reserve a 1/2 cup of the cooking water. 

Meanwhile, heat a large skillet with the olive oil over medium-high heat. Season chicken with Greek seasoning and add to the pan. Cook about 8 minutes, turning once until cooked through. 

Add the garlic and mushrooms, cook an additional 4 minutes until mushrooms are soft. Add the cheeses, stirring to combine ingredients. Slowly add the pasta water until the mixture comes together and is super creamy and smooth.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
